What one AI Chatbot intern actually does in the first 90 days

These are sized for a student with the fundamentals and no production experience, working under review. Pick one as the term goal rather than listing all five as expectations.

  • Ship one bot flow that resolves a real support category end to end
  • Build the unanswered-question report and close the top gaps
  • Design and implement the human-handoff path

AI Chatbot skills worth screening for

Rank them before the first interview. Deciding afterwards which mattered is how a shortlist gets re-ordered to fit whoever interviewed best.

Screen for these
  • 1Conversation flow design
  • 2Intent handling and fallback
  • 3Retrieval over the knowledge base
  • 4Handoff to a human
  • 5Tone and persona consistency
  • 6Analytics on unanswered questions
  • 7Latency and streaming responses
Tools they should have touched
Anthropic or OpenAI APIsDialogflow or RasaVector databaseNode or PythonAnalytics dashboard

Do not require every tool. Most AI Chatbot tooling is a week of learning for someone with the underlying skill, and each extra "must have" costs you applications.

Screening questions for ai chatbot intern

Use these on a first call. They are built so that someone who has done the work answers quickly, and someone who has read about it hedges.

Q1

What should the bot do when it does not know?

What a good answer shows: Graceful failure and handoff design

Q2

How do you measure whether the bot helped?

What a good answer shows: Resolution rate rather than message count

Leave silence after the follow-up. The most useful part of these answers usually arrives after the candidate thinks they have finished.

What to pay one AI Chatbot intern in 2026

Typical monthly stipend
14,000 – ₹36,000

Budget ₹14,000–₹36,000 a month, and decide where in the band you sit before the first interview rather than during the offer call.

A conversion offer changes the calculation

If this role can become full-time, say so and treat the stipend as the first rung rather than the whole compensation conversation. It materially widens who applies.

An unpaid listing filters for the wrong thing

It filters for who can afford to work free, not who is good. It also roughly halves your applications, and removes most of the candidates who had a second option.

Remote does not mean cheaper

A remote role competes with every city’s employers for the same candidate. Discounting a remote stipend to tier-2 levels loses you the tier-1 applicants you opened it up to reach.

Benchmark before you decide, not after

The stipend calculator on this site uses live listing data for this role and city. A band chosen from memory is usually a year out of date, always in the same direction.

Scoping a single AI Chatbot intern properly

One intern, one owner, one project that matters. Single hires fail for a boring reason: the work was never scoped, so the intern spent the term on whatever was in front of whoever was free that day.

Write the deliverable first

Pick one item from the AI Chatbot list above and make it the term’s goal. If nobody can name the deliverable, the role is not ready to post.

Name the owner

One person who reviews the work weekly and answers questions daily. Shared ownership at this level means nobody owns it.

Plan for week one

Access, environment, a first small task and a person to sit with. The first week decides whether you get twelve productive weeks or eight.

Set a mid-point checkpoint

A halfway review lets you change scope while it still matters and gives feedback while the intern can still act on it.

Mistakes that cost you the good AI Chatbot candidates

None of these are hypothetical. They are the patterns behind listings that get plenty of applications and no hires.

Listing every technology instead of the three that matter

A AI Chatbot listing with fourteen required tools reads as a company that does not know what it needs. Strong candidates self-select out; the ones who apply anyway have inflated their CVs to match.

Treating the interview as a viva

Definition questions test revision, not ability. Ask about something they built and follow their answer — the depth appears within two follow-ups.

A job description written for the ATS, not the candidate

Requirement lists assembled from other postings read as generic and attract generic applications. Write what this person will actually do this term.

Access arranged after the start date

An intern who spends week one waiting for a laptop and accounts rarely recovers the momentum. Prepare day one before you make the offer.
